Conversational User Interfaces on Mobile Devices

open access: yesProceedings of the 2nd Conference on Conversational User Interfaces, 2020
Conversational User Interfaces (CUI) on mobile devices are the most accessible and widespread examples of voice-based interaction in the wild. This paper presents a survey of mobile conversation user interface research since the commercial deployment of Apple's Siri, the first readily available consumer CUI.

Designing Conversational User Interfaces for Older Adults

open access: yesProceedings of the 5th International Conference on Conversational User Interfaces, 2023
We are concurrently witnessing two significant shifts: voice and chat-based conversational user interfaces (CUIs) are becoming ubiquitous, and older people are becoming a very large demographic group. However, despite the recent increase in research activity within fields such as CUI, older adults continue to be underrepresented as CUI users both in ...
